Output efcea54c8e330e33abc77afd985bba026203784834f785340594f3c810ec4fa5:3

value
546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 40b9aa8f6e6329eb2a25cfad948c4d58ebb4e7d330b4359c231f3b9dec8e3371
address
tb1pgzu64rmwvv57k239e7kefrzdtr4mfe7nxz6rt8prruaemmywxdcsx6ckyn
transaction
efcea54c8e330e33abc77afd985bba026203784834f785340594f3c810ec4fa5
confirmations
77355
spent
true